Table of Contents
ToggleData modeling is also considered black art by several business organizations as when practiced by the IT department of the business enterprise, it makes them more confused. Thus, IT department believes this perspective thinks data modeling doesn’t bring any real benefits to the business. However, the truth is that if you carry the steps properly, then data modeling can bring plenty of opportunities to the enterprise. Become a Data Scientist with 360DigiTMG Data Science institutes in Hyderabad. Get trained by the alumni from IIT, IIM, and ISB.
How to do data modeling rightly?
There are two fundamental guidelines for doing data analysis and data modeling properly.
Rule 1
The first rule includes utilizing a similar source from where business functions have been extracted to extract data for data modeling.
Are you looking to become a Data Scientist? Go through 360DigiTMG’s PG Diploma in Data Science and Artificial Intelligence!
Rule 2
To support the proper functioning of a business enterprise, only model data is required.
When you start with rule 1, you follow rule 2. You get a reliable technique in the integrated modeling approach, which helps extract relationships, candidates, entities, and attributes from the sources where extraction of business functions has taken place. This approach is utilized by both experienced as well as novice analysts. It includes the following sources
- Information flow diagrams that are derived from analysis workshops
- Development of description and function titles in the process of function modeling
- Transcripts of taped analysis interviews with experienced company managers
- Typed up additional notes derived from these interviews
Technique
This step involves the following technique
- Work through electronic formatted data sources and search for and underline noun structures that are candidate entities.
- All candidate entities and their association must be extracted into s different documents.
- Convention into actual attributes, entities, and relationships should take place of all these candidate associations and entities.
- Building ERD, which stands for Entity Relationship Diagram
- Relevant relational databases have to be designed from the entity-relationship diagram.
Want to learn more about data science? Enroll in the Data Scientist Course in Chennai to do so.
Rationalizing Entities
The complete candidate entities list requires more modifications for removing false entities. For instance, an invoice is a basic example of a candidate item that is not considered an entity. A typical business item that is wrongly modeled as a proper entity is an invoice. The business entity, billing, sale, collection of entities are usually represented by invoice. These data entities are real and need to be modeled instead of pieces of paper such as invoices representing the data entities.
Converting Associations to Relationships
The identified association needs to be rationalized and transformed into a Relationship. Whether two entities are related or not is simply determined by associations that suggest that association’s name. All important information related to the association is known from this relationship. Earn yourself a promising career in data science by enrolling in the Data Science Colleges in Pune offered by 360DigiTMG.
The Entity Relationship Diagram
All the above steps are important; however, it is not possible to visualize the proper use of these steps without ERD construction. ERD is a powerful model for understanding the structures of data and an important element for designing a quality database.
Effective Layout
In the integrated modeling approach on an ERD, the symbol indicates the relationship ends, known as crow’s foot. On turning the symbol upside down, you’ll see a dead crow. This results in simple and powerful rules for designing an effective ERD layout called Dead Crows Fly East. Through this layout, the volatile and high volume entities stay on the topmost left of ERD, whereas constant and low volume entities stay to the right bottom part of ERD.
Also, check out this Data Science Training in Bangalore to start a career in Data Science.
Data Science Training Institutes in Other Locations
Tirunelveli, Kothrud, Ahmedabad, Hebbal, Chengalpattu, Borivali, Udaipur, Trichur, Tiruchchirappalli, Srinagar, Ludhiana, Shimoga, Shimla, Siliguri, Rourkela, Roorkee, Pondicherry, Rajkot, Ranchi, Rohtak, Pimpri, Moradabad, Mohali, Meerut, Madurai, Kolhapur, Khammam, Jodhpur, Jamshedpur, Jammu, Jalandhar, Jabalpur, Gandhinagar, Ghaziabad, Gorakhpur, Gwalior, Ernakulam, Erode, Durgapur, Dombivli, Dehradun, Cochin, Bhubaneswar, Bhopal, Anantapur, Anand, Amritsar, Agra , Kharadi, Calicut, Yelahanka, Salem, Thane, Andhra Pradesh, Greater Warangal, Kompally, Mumbai, Anna Nagar, ECIL, Guduvanchery, Kalaburagi, Porur, Chromepet, Kochi, Kolkata, Indore, Navi Mumbai, Raipur, Coimbatore, Bhilai, Dilsukhnagar, Thoraipakkam, Uppal, Vijayawada, Vizag, Gurgaon, Bangalore, Surat, Kanpur, Chennai, Aurangabad, Hoodi,Noida, Trichy, Mangalore, Mysore, Delhi NCR, Chandigarh, Guwahati, Guntur, Varanasi, Faridabad, Thiruvananthapuram, Nashik, Patna, Lucknow, Nagpur, Vadodara, Jaipur, Hyderabad, Pune, Kalyan.
Data Analyst Courses In Other Locations
Tirunelveli, Kothrud, Ahmedabad, Chengalpattu, Borivali, Udaipur, Trichur, Tiruchchirappalli, Srinagar, Ludhiana, Shimoga, Shimla, Siliguri, Rourkela, Roorkee, Pondicherry, Rohtak, Ranchi, Rajkot, Pimpri, Moradabad, Mohali, Meerut, Madurai, Kolhapur, Khammam, Jodhpur, Jamshedpur, Jammu, Jalandhar, Jabalpur, Gwalior, Gorakhpur, Ghaziabad, Gandhinagar, Erode, Ernakulam, Durgapur, Dombivli, Dehradun, Bhubaneswar, Cochin, Bhopal, Anantapur, Anand, Amritsar, Agra, Kharadi, Calicut, Yelahanka, Salem, Thane, Andhra Pradesh, Warangal, Kompally, Mumbai, Anna Nagar, Dilsukhnagar, ECIL, Chromepet, Thoraipakkam, Uppal, Bhilai, Guduvanchery, Indore, Kalaburagi, Kochi, Navi Mumbai, Porur, Raipur, Vijayawada, Vizag, Surat, Kanpur, Aurangabad, Trichy, Mangalore, Mysore, Chandigarh, Guwahati, Guntur, Varanasi, Faridabad, Thiruvananthapuram, Nashik, Patna, Lucknow, Nagpur, Vadodara, Jaipur, Hyderabad, Pune, Kalyan, Delhi, Kolkata, Noida, Chennai, Bangalore, Gurgaon, Coimbatore.
Navigate to:
360DigiTMG – Data Analytics, Data Science Course Training Hyderabad
2-56/2/19, 3rd floor, Vijaya towers, near Meridian school, Ayyappa Society Rd, Madhapur, Hyderabad, Telangana 500081
Contact Number: +91-9989994319
Visit on map: Data Science Training